Administrator
7 days ago a573bd527cfebe634a523121f09af979776e1a24
refs
author Administrator <15274802129@163.com>
Sunday, January 4, 2026 17:10 +0800
committer Administrator <15274802129@163.com>
Sunday, January 4, 2026 17:10 +0800
commita573bd527cfebe634a523121f09af979776e1a24
tree f8dc0118944c86b4b6de1962acd11325a9d17f12 tree | zip | gz
parent 807839aee63cc115f89326e1c0a8703ef40b71b2 view | diff
feat(websocket): 重构OKX价格WebSocket客户端实现

- 将原有的OkxNewPriceWebSocketClient类完全注释掉
- 新增OkxNewPriceWebSocketClientV2类提供增强的WebSocket连接功能
- 添加连接状态管理,使用AtomicBoolean控制连接状态
- 实现更安全的初始化机制,防止重复初始化和连接
- 优化资源管理,在销毁时优雅关闭线程池和WebSocket连接
- 改进错误处理和重连机制,增强系统稳定性
- 添加更详细的日志记录和连接状态监控功能
1 files modified
1 files added
1394 ■■■■ changed files
src/main/java/com/xcong/excoin/modules/newPrice/OkxNewPriceWebSocketClient.java 828 ●●●● diff | view | raw | blame | history
src/main/java/com/xcong/excoin/modules/newPrice/OkxNewPriceWebSocketClientV2.java 566 ●●●●● diff | view | raw | blame | history